繁体   English   中英

我们如何从Codeigniter控制器方法调用javascript

[英]How do we call javascript from a codeigniter controller method

我在codeigniter中有一个控制器“ track”,其中有很多方法。 在一种方法中,我只是将用户重定向到来自url参数的其他URL,如

track.php

function click_thru()
{
  redirect($this->uri->segment(3));
}

重定向之前,我想调用google tracker Javascript代码。 由于我没有在上述方法中加载任何视图,因此如何在重定向之前调用JS?

您不能,PHP和Javascript不会这样交流,您有两种解决方案:

  • 在调用Google跟踪器后,可以找到一种方法来使用javascript进行重定向(但您只需要为一个重定向加载整个响应主体,因此就不会很酷)。

  • 您可以找到一个PHP API,该API允许您与Google Analytics(分析)进行交互。 像这样一个: https : //code.google.com/p/php-ga/

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M